#404744 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#404744 is composed of 25.1% red, 27.8%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.2%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 154.3 degrees, a saturation of 5.2% and a lightness of 26.5%. #404744 color hex could be obtained by blending #808e88 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#404744 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#404744 has RGB values of R:64, G:71,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 4212548.

Shades and Tints of #404744
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080909 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#404744
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404744 is the less saturated color, while #02854d is the most saturated one.
